AU Brandz, the holder of Korean rights for the Rockfish Weatherwear, acquired the U.K.-based parent company, Zennar Limited, for approximately £5 million ($6.3 million).
The agreement, finalized on Jan. 10, involves the complete acquisition of Zennar by AU Brandz. Post-acquisition, AU Brandz' current director of strategic planning and operation, Kim Tae-kyun, will assume the role of CEO at Zennar.
The smaller Korean fashion company has held the Korean trademark and business rights for Rockfish Weatherwear since 2013.
Last year, AU Brandz reported sales of 56 billion won ($41.7 million) and an operating profit of 17 billion won. Rockfish Weatherwear's sales alone reached 51 billion won, more than doubling the 20 billion won from 2022.
"Currently, 80 percent of sales at the Seongsu and Hannam branches come from foreign customers, and lately we are receiving partnership proposals from fashion distributors in Japan, Taiwan and Hong Kong," Kim said. "Following the acquisition, we plan to reposition the brand with weather merchandising tailored to the U.K. market, and simultaneously expand global operations in the Americas and Europe."
The acquisition of the U.K. brand, known for its rainboots, follows a growing trend where Korean companies, seeing success in the domestic market, transition from paying royalties to overseas headquarters to taking full ownership of the brands. Similar instances include Fila Korea's acquisition of the Italian sports brand Fila in 2007 and Sungjoo Group's takeover of the German fashion brand MCM in 2005.
